    Question

    The liability of legal representative in case of penalty

    payable under SEBI Act shall be
    A Indefinite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    B To the same extent as the deceased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    C To the same extent as the deceased even if imposed after the death of deceased person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    D To the same extent as the deceased only if imposed before the death of deceased person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    E Legal representative is not liable for paying the penalty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

    Solution

    The liability of a legal representative for a penalty under the SEBI Act is  to the same extent as the deceased, but only if the penalty was imposed before the death of the deceased person .  According to the Securities Appellate Tribunal (SAT), proceedings for imposing a penalty cannot be initiated or continued against the legal representatives of a deceased person if the person died during the pendency of the adjudication proceedings.  However, once a penalty has been imposed during the lifetime of the deceased, Section 28B of the SEBI Act allows for its recovery from the legal representative, limited to the value of the assets or estate inherited by them from the deceased. The legal representative is not personally liable beyond the value of the inherited estate.  The legal representative is only liable to pay where: 

    • The penalty was imposed before the death of the deceased person.
    • The liability is limited to the extent of the assets of the deceased that came into the legal representative's possession.
